Brakes on an 02 S500 (w220)
 
How can I find out if my car has a SBC and if it does, can I still replace the pads and the sensors without having that system deactivated as I read in some of the posts? I don't want to replace calipers or even disks, just pads and sensors.

Thanks in advance, I did the search but could not find a straight answer.

mbdoc 08-10-2009 04:39 PM

Only 2003 & later R230 & W211 cars have SBC....the W211 dropped the system in 2007

W220 cars never had that system.

TX76513 08-10-2009 04:39 PM

No it is not on your model and year. It's a very easy job to replace pads. The rear brakes max 30 minutes from wheels off to wheels on. Front was more involved for me as I did disc and bearings also.
